Translation from Japanese website:
Silver Queen 2 is a ferry operated by Silver Ferry ( Kawasaki Kinkai Kisen ). Built at the Niigata Tekko as a substitute ship of the Silver Queen (the first generation) , it was launched in September 1982 . After that , in June 1986, the ship extension work was carried out at Isogawajima Harima Heavy Industries Isogo factory, and the vehicle carrying capacity was strengthened. In June 1988, construction of a large bathhouse on the upper deck was carried out at Hakodate. In March 1998 Silver Queen (3 generations) retired due to the launch.
In April 1998, it was sold to China Yangtai Salvage for $ 7.6 million, became the Yin HEGONG ZHU, and made service to Tianjin - Dalian Traffic Route [1] . It was later renamed ZE HAI and was in service to Dalian - Yantai route. After that, it was sold to the PT Surya Timur Line in Indonesia after removing the large public bath part of the expansion, and it was served as a SALVATORE to the route crossing the Sunda Strait . It was sold to PT Surya Timur Line in April 2017 and continues to operate in the Sunda Strait.

Hi Pieter, having discussed this with Chinese and Indonesian colleagues, You are right. The CCS class certificate is not current and the vessel did operate briefly as a supply vessel in the Chinese oil fields 2010-2014. However, she was sold on to Indonesia and became the "Salvatore" as shown.

Indonesian register BKI mentiones for the SALVATORE as ex-name ZE HAI, built 1996 by Niigata, but no longer a valid IMO. Marine Traffic mentiones only SILVER QUEEN 2 for imo 8204432 but with pictures of SALVATORE, built 1982. In my opinion SALVATORE is a converted ZE HAI.

Probably not IMO 8204432, though masquerading as such. The real IMO 8204432 is on the other photo here (as Yin He Gong Zhu)- which you can see looks slightly different. Yin He Gong Zhu is currently named Ze Hai and has a domestic CCS class certificate operating as a supply vessel.
